Momentum and Newton's laws of motion — practice question

A snowflake is descending through the sky on a calm day. Its weight acts vertically downwards, while air resistance acts vertically upwards. During the fall, the air resistance rises until it matches the weight, so there is no resultant force acting on the snowflake. Once the two forces are equal, which statement is correct?

  • AThe snowflake accelerates.
  • BThe snowflake decelerates.
  • CThe snowflake is stationary.
  • DThe snowflake moves at a constant velocity.
